17-year-old arrested in fatal shooting at Ridgecrest Apartments in Dallas, officials say

Dallas police said 17-year-old Bryan Bernal Rivas fatally shot 21-year-old Daniel Victor Barrera Sunday near the 418 block of S. Walton Walker.

A 17-year-old was arrested Sunday after police said he shot and killed a man at the Ridgecrest Apartments in Dallas. 

According to authorities, Bryan Bernal Rivas shot 21-year-old Daniel Victor Barrera near the 418 block of S. Walton Walker. Police said Barrera was transported to the hospital where he was later pronounced dead. 

Rivas faces a murder charge in connection with the shooting and remains in custody in lieu of a $500,000 bail, according to jail records. 

Dallas police are also investigating another shooting that occurred around 2:30 p.m. Sunday near the 1250 block of Moulin Rouge Drive. 

Detectives said 20-year-old Christopher Ramirez Veloz was shot several times. He was pronounced dead at the hospital. 

Dallas police officials said the two shootings are related, however, Rivas currently does not face a murder charge in the shooting death of Veloz. 

Authorities did not provide additional details on how the shootings are related.
